External catheters, for both men and women External urology catheters are fit for all, regardless of age and sex. The male catheters are also known as a condom catheter. Since there is an adhesive inner lining, it fits well into the place. For the collection of urine, it is attached to a collection bag using an extension tube. The tubing is attached to the leg, inside the pants. For female catheters, the collection unit is hidden under the legs, but there is a urinary pouch with self-adhesive to keep it in place. Urine gets accumulated to it and passed to the collection bag with the help of extension tubes. There is another variety of catheter which has been in existence for years. It is known as Foley Catheter. Experts say that they are quite effective and convenient. The flexible tubes are required to be inserted into the urethra, though. The procedure is repeated at least once a month. These catheters are quite stable, and the urine gets drained out automatically without any hassles of removing or inserting anything repeatedly.
